Commit graph

  • 7d0105c167 Fallback to Python json if there is no simplejson Laurent Bachelier 2010-11-12 11:54:54 +01:00
  • fda971a7f1 oops typo in call of CallErrors handler Romain Bignon 2010-11-12 14:24:43 +01:00
  • 1fce063052 several minor fixes Romain Bignon 2010-11-11 21:04:34 +01:00
  • d2f9bbb94c when a page isn't recognized, print 'Response saved to' as a warning Romain Bignon 2010-11-11 17:24:22 +01:00
  • 6330ab2515 if we're on waiting, go on /invits.php to get my own id Romain Bignon 2010-11-11 16:00:43 +01:00
  • 4144380dd9 handle LoggedPage Romain Bignon 2010-11-11 15:51:16 +01:00
  • 7708c497ab fix when interval is a string instead of an integer Romain Bignon 2010-11-11 15:03:28 +01:00
  • 8e6e18907c oops missing imports Romain Bignon 2010-11-11 14:59:47 +01:00
  • f3f2b249a2 simulate an activity from fakes (they also rate 0 craps found, and 5 you) Romain Bignon 2010-11-11 14:58:52 +01:00
  • ecff9ebb64 ignore when a backend is not found in list Romain Bignon 2010-11-11 14:58:10 +01:00
  • 26e7604cd4 use exception AdopteBanned instead of BrowserUnavailable Romain Bignon 2010-11-11 14:30:40 +01:00
  • fd3ccda664 add the PRIORITY_CONNECTION optimization (closes #319) Romain Bignon 2010-11-11 14:12:59 +01:00
  • bc978b7112 raise BrowserUnavailable when going on the ban page Romain Bignon 2010-11-11 14:09:26 +01:00
  • 8c7da03c60 fix: when there are no args, return [] instead of [''] Romain Bignon 2010-11-11 13:57:25 +01:00
  • 9a8fe8b55e support stopping of optimizations Romain Bignon 2010-11-11 13:57:14 +01:00
  • a889cba908 use create_browser() to use the proxy parameter Romain Bignon 2010-11-11 13:45:09 +01:00
  • c5803837fa rewrite of the repeat scheduler and implement cancel() Romain Bignon 2010-11-11 13:23:52 +01:00
  • 6b25131bf5 check also if stdin is a tty to enable the pager Romain Bignon 2010-11-11 13:22:54 +01:00
  • 01acc2c7d4 new command 'weboob-config confirm' Romain Bignon 2010-11-11 13:08:05 +01:00
  • d224effe35 fixes Romain Bignon 2010-11-11 01:56:03 +01:00
  • 3fb2bb6575 factorization of CallErrors exception handlers Romain Bignon 2010-11-11 01:43:58 +01:00
  • 111fc19683 fix imports Romain Bignon 2010-11-11 01:28:53 +01:00
  • fcabbbe19f rewritting the dating optimization services management (refs #319) Romain Bignon 2010-11-11 01:11:55 +01:00
  • d7fa7ce5ae fix regexp of config Romain Bignon 2010-11-11 01:11:37 +01:00
  • 79c7bd9816 get_backend can get an optional 'default' parameter Romain Bignon 2010-11-11 01:11:17 +01:00
  • ebe29a061f new method 'delete' in storage and config Romain Bignon 2010-11-11 01:11:00 +01:00
  • bf754b1859 correctly handle errors Romain Bignon 2010-11-11 00:17:40 +01:00
  • 6c22505f71 update antispam Romain Bignon 2010-11-10 21:52:04 +01:00
  • 8dc3231d88 remove useless 'inlogin' attribute Romain Bignon 2010-11-10 21:51:20 +01:00
  • 9426b9f204 modified: weboob/backends/bp/backend.py modified: weboob/backends/bp/browser.py new file: weboob/backends/bp/pages/__init__.py new file: weboob/backends/bp/pages/accounthistory.py new file: weboob/backends/bp/pages/accountlist.py new file: weboob/backends/bp/pages/cookie.py new file: weboob/backends/bp/pages/login.py nicolas duhamel 2010-11-10 21:27:50 +01:00
  • e842015892 print errors when no message can be found Romain Bignon 2010-11-10 13:25:00 +01:00
  • f5cf4795eb fix parsing incoming mails when no charset is supplied Romain Bignon 2010-11-10 12:57:17 +01:00
  • 4926ac6ae2 store datetime from newsfeed in the Thread object (closes #419) Romain Bignon 2010-11-10 00:30:01 +01:00
  • b08dda9bcc fix if domain of In-Reply-To contains a '@' Romain Bignon 2010-11-09 23:48:45 +01:00
  • c8d9d38826 prevent baskets from left sluts Romain Bignon 2010-11-09 23:30:58 +01:00
  • 08297f5f0b fill all available fields Romain Bignon 2010-11-09 23:27:00 +01:00
  • ecdd6582e5 give parent logger to MediaPlayer Romain Bignon 2010-11-09 23:07:25 +01:00
  • 73cc25fadb fix when rtmpdump is missing and for canalplus Romain Bignon 2010-11-09 23:07:05 +01:00
  • be2c880d31 icon for new backend canalplus Romain Bignon 2010-11-09 22:13:38 +01:00
  • f4747ca9d7 handle errors Romain Bignon 2010-11-09 20:56:57 +01:00
  • 61280d313e new parameter to pipe mails to an external process Romain Bignon 2010-11-09 20:36:39 +01:00
  • 6de583c4ca Revert "do not strip cdata" Romain Bignon 2010-11-09 13:39:43 +01:00
  • 8bd0ebbea2 do not strip cdata Nicolas Duhamel 2010-11-09 12:00:47 +01:00
  • f41d8c516c fix fillobj Romain Bignon 2010-11-09 11:58:01 +01:00
  • 78960f2dd3 test for canalplus Romain Bignon 2010-11-09 11:48:58 +01:00
  • 47432020a3 new backend CanalPlus Nicolas Duhamel 2010-11-09 11:45:24 +01:00
  • 26d69cd0f8 fix parsing of accounts Nicolas Duhamel 2010-11-09 11:35:50 +01:00
  • f42842e03e fix init of bp.Browser Romain Bignon 2010-11-08 08:54:42 +01:00
  • ca5267b040 new option 'boobank_cumulate' Romain Bignon 2010-11-06 13:53:46 +01:00
  • 0d640e17cc new attribute 'description' on Video Romain Bignon 2010-11-04 22:23:00 +01:00
  • d4ecc0c5de fix parsing date, duration and title Romain Bignon 2010-11-04 22:16:04 +01:00
  • 7200618a93 fix bug with logger in BaseBackend.ICON class property Romain Bignon 2010-11-04 21:17:18 +01:00
  • 7ecb4ba051 fix Gtk wording Christophe Benz 2010-11-03 20:09:12 +01:00
  • cce2ca9965 set hildon mode from env variable too Christophe Benz 2010-11-03 19:48:15 +01:00
  • 69b3a1c83c add .desktop for masstransit Christophe Benz 2010-11-03 16:59:52 +01:00
  • dd4a2510e3 enable icons Christophe Benz 2010-11-03 12:15:51 +01:00
  • a475455ddc save cache in .weboob/munin/, handle errors and print old cache if any Romain Bignon 2010-11-03 10:58:24 +01:00
  • 9d7e1cd260 fix coming Romain Bignon 2010-11-02 23:36:27 +01:00
  • 2f586980ec decode error message Christophe Benz 2010-11-02 14:56:02 +01:00
  • 054fda2cc0 english error Christophe Benz 2010-11-02 14:55:53 +01:00
  • bea732d534 bump to version 0.4 Romain Bignon 2010-11-01 23:21:37 +01:00
  • 419770be82 weboob 0.3 released Romain Bignon 2010-11-01 22:30:26 +01:00
  • b69a31e1b9 python2.5 compatibility (for maemo) Christophe Benz 2010-11-01 16:48:17 +01:00
  • 86656e3714 add makefiles in MANIFEST.in Christophe Benz 2010-11-01 16:16:00 +01:00
  • 572d5c1061 fix things related to conditions Romain Bignon 2010-11-01 10:37:07 +01:00
  • 4670081040 minor changes Romain Bignon 2010-11-01 10:08:18 +01:00
  • 49f667cb59 icons for radioob and webcontentedit Romain Bignon 2010-10-31 22:14:05 +01:00
  • e4339517df check if cache is valid Romain Bignon 2010-10-31 16:11:12 +01:00
  • 9f109d6228 use cache with the 'config' command too, and add command 'reset' Romain Bignon 2010-10-31 16:09:12 +01:00
  • b1999641ea add 'boobank_add_coming' option Romain Bignon 2010-10-31 15:29:22 +01:00
  • 34be0d69d2 always display the 0 line Romain Bignon 2010-10-31 14:50:00 +01:00
  • 6b4b61c1c8 add a boobank plugin for munin Romain Bignon 2010-10-31 14:36:34 +01:00
  • e973525b50 bnporc implements transfers (closes #416) Romain Bignon 2010-10-31 10:26:44 +01:00
  • 2e29dc6479 use a specific transfer formatter for the 'transfer' command Romain Bignon 2010-10-31 10:26:18 +01:00
  • 3860f87f76 return a Transfer object insetad of only an ID Romain Bignon 2010-10-31 10:26:06 +01:00
  • 08605f7901 when website is unavailable, raise BrowserUnavailable() instead of BrowserIncorrectPassword() Romain Bignon 2010-10-31 09:16:46 +01:00
  • 150b07b306 parameter 'no_login' to Browser.location() to don't check in we're logged Romain Bignon 2010-10-31 00:15:25 +02:00
  • 2b55ab7340 fix the 'logging' command Romain Bignon 2010-10-31 00:14:53 +02:00
  • 9e77ea236f limit search results Romain Bignon 2010-10-30 20:58:20 +02:00
  • b2921d0dc2 oops fix build of browser Romain Bignon 2010-10-30 16:47:00 +02:00
  • 84b4003bf4 use several loggers for parts of weboob Romain Bignon 2010-10-30 16:09:33 +02:00
  • a1a58c7c32 add --logging-file parameter, and color stdout lines depending of level Romain Bignon 2010-10-30 16:09:02 +02:00
  • baac5bac46 fix warning message for python-html2text missing Romain Bignon 2010-10-30 13:55:19 +02:00
  • 04d33d3f6a oops 'full' isn't a parameter of post_mail() Romain Bignon 2010-10-30 13:51:23 +02:00
  • 4e4ca43949 fix logging, and add --logging-file parameter Romain Bignon 2010-10-30 13:49:21 +02:00
  • 8be6162521 ability to display a profile from an URL, several minor fixes Romain Bignon 2010-10-30 12:32:56 +02:00
  • 00f76e5d14 always redownload contact thread page if 'full' is True Romain Bignon 2010-10-30 12:32:14 +02:00
  • ceff0b4019 contact status is now 'connected'/'not connected since ... hours' Romain Bignon 2010-10-30 12:31:09 +02:00
  • 430291a7e2 fix get_content() on an URL (instead of integer ID) Romain Bignon 2010-10-30 12:30:46 +02:00
  • 710d8ffd54 fix compare of two messages Romain Bignon 2010-10-30 12:27:21 +02:00
  • 2fa00066ba unused import Romain Bignon 2010-10-30 11:26:04 +02:00
  • 8fc7860150 $full and $direct selectors work Romain Bignon 2010-10-30 11:21:40 +02:00
  • 833c25f8d9 new command 'register' (refs #294) Romain Bignon 2010-10-30 10:55:24 +02:00
  • e3458248ab new command 'backends register' (closes #294) Romain Bignon 2010-10-30 10:55:12 +02:00
  • b87f97165d when updating search page, do not keep old profiles to visit Romain Bignon 2010-10-30 09:59:22 +02:00
  • 28e57001bc add a messages refresh button, and better handler of contacts selection Romain Bignon 2010-10-30 09:58:52 +02:00
  • 487284fe5c do not crash when contacts list is empty Romain Bignon 2010-10-28 21:13:23 +02:00
  • c15bca8743 replace tt> to i> Romain Bignon 2010-10-28 21:13:13 +02:00
  • 39a40ee654 unused import Romain Bignon 2010-10-28 00:05:17 +02:00
  • 711f2c73a3 print call errors Romain Bignon 2010-10-28 00:04:37 +02:00